The College Adult Peer Support Group is for those who are enrolled in college or higher education. The goal of this group is to provide encouragement and support, problem solve, and cope with college life in more efficient and effective ways.
This virtual platform is designed for mutual acceptance, understanding, compassion and self-discovery for those living similar daily experiences from across the Southeast. You don’t have to have all of the answers, as none of us do. However, we believe that together, we have the support and resources needed to face each challenge.
Each support group will meet once a month, on the 3rd Wednesday of the month, for 12 months. The support groups will be moderated by Heather Simpson, OTD, MOT, OTR/L & Jana Unislawski.
These support groups are available for people who may be located in an underserved area without access to support. The only equipment you will need to participate is an internet connection and a working microphone on your computer or smartphone. Web cam is optional, but ideal for increased engagement.
